Description
A still white wine from Tuscany IGT, 12.5% ABV, produced by Banfi. 100% Pinot Grigio, a timeless classic. 0.75 L bottle, 2024 vintage. A wine born from Banfi's passion and innovation, a blend of tradition and modernity. Aromas of apple, peach, and citrus combine to create an intense, floral, and fresh bouquet. On the palate, it is pleasantly fresh and savory, perfect for accompanying light dishes and as an elegant aperitif.
